Study of AZD5863 in Adult Participants With Advanced or Metastatic Solid Tumors
This research is designed to determine if experimental treatment with AZD5863, a T cell-engaging bispecific antibody that targets Claudin 18.2 (CLDN18.2) and CD3, is safe, tolerable and has anti-cancer activity in patients with advanced solid tumors.

CONFIRM: Magnetic Resonance Guided Radiation Therapy
This research is being done to determine the safety and feasibility of using a type of radiation guided by magnetic resonance imaging (MRI) and chemotherapy to treat patients with gastric and breast cancer. The name of the radiation machine involved in this study is the MRIdian Linear Accelerator.

A Study Collecting Health Information to Understand and Prevent Gastric Cancer
The purpose of this study is to create a registry of participants with precursor lesions for gastric cancer, including gastric atrophy, intestinal metaplasia, and dysplasia. Normal controls and individuals with gastric cancer for comparison of baseline characteristics will also be enrolled.

The GAstric Precancerous Conditions Study
Gastric cancer afflicts 27,000 Americans annually and carries a dismal prognosis. One reason for poor outcomes is late diagnosis, as the majority of gastric cancers in the United States are diagnosed at a relatively advanced stage where curative resection is unlikely. Avutometinib and Defactinib in Diffuse Gastric Cancer
The purpose of this study is to determine if the combination study treatment with avutometinib and defactinib will prolong life in participants, is effective in decreasing the size of the tumor(s), and if it is safe in subjects with diffuse-type stomach cancer.
